Woman Injured in Shooting Near ICE Facility in Aurora, Colorado

By TrendingWire Newsroom

A woman suffered non-life-threatening injuries in a shooting that occurred near an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) detention facility in Aurora, Colorado, on Wednesday. Police said one person was detained for questioning in connection with the incident. The shooting took place in the vicinity of the facility, though authorities have not released details about the circumstances or a possible motive. The injured woman was taken to a nearby hospital for treatment. ICE detention centers have been the focus of protests and debates over immigration policy in recent years, but it is unclear if this incident is related to any broader tensions. Aurora police are investigating the shooting and have not provided further information. The identity of the detained individual has not been disclosed.
